2013-04-18Implement optimizeCompareInstr for PPCHal Finkel
Many PPC instructions have a so-called 'record form' which stores to a specific condition register the result of comparing the result of the instruction with zero (always as a signed comparison). For integer operations on PPC64, this is always a 64-bit comparison. This implementation is derived from the implementation in the ARM backend; there are some differences because PPC condition registers are allocatable virtual registers (although the record forms always use a specific one), and we look for a matching subtraction instruction after the compare (but before the first use) in addition to before it.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@179802 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8

2013-04-18Allow misaligned stores in x86 fast-isel.Derek Schuff
In X86FastISel::X86SelectStore(), improperly aligned stores are rejected and handled by the DAG-based ISel. However, X86FastISel::X86SelectLoad() makes no such requirement. There doesn't appear to be an x86 architectural correctness issue with allowing potentially unaligned store instructions. This patch removes this restriction. 2013-04-17Fix treatment of ARM unallocated hint instructions.Quentin Colombet
The reference manual defines only 5 permitted values for the immediate field of the "hint" instruction: 1. nop (imm == 0) 2. yield (imm == 1) 3. wfe (imm == 2) 4. wfi (imm == 3) 5. sev (imm == 4) Therefore, restrict the permitted values for the "hint" instruction to 0 through 4. 2013-04-15Fix PPC64 CR spill location for callee-saved registersHal Finkel
This fixes an ABI bug for non-Darwin PPC64. For the callee-saved condition registers, the spill location is specified relative to the stack pointer (SP + 8). However, this is not relative to the SP after the new stack frame is established, but instead relative to the caller's stack pointer (it is stored into the linkage area of the parent's stack frame). So, like with the link register, we don't directly spill the CRs with other callee-saved registers, but just mark them to be spilled during prologue generation. In practice, this reverts r179457 for PPC64 (but leaves it in place for PPC32). git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@179500 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8

2013-04-14Add support for the SPARC v9 abs44 code model.Jakob Stoklund Olesen
This is the default model for non-PIC 64-bit code. It supports text+data+bss linked anywhere in the low 16 TB of the address space.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@179473 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8
